ABB T6V 630 PR221DS-I: 4-pole moulded case circuit breaker with thermal magnetic trip and solid-state release, designed for 690 V AC applications, ensuring robust short-circuit and overload protection.
(220 V AC) 200 kA (230 V AC) 200 kA (380 V AC) 150 kA (400 V AC) 150 kA (415 V AC) 150 kA (440 V AC) 120 kA (500 V AC) 85 kA (690 V AC) 40 kA

Rated Uninterrupted Current (Iu)
630 A
Release
PR221DS-I
Release Type
EL
Short-Circuit Performance Level
V
Standards
IEC
Sub-type
T6
Terminal Connection Type
Fixed Circuit-Breakers Front
